Kasturi Datta is a scholar working on Molecular Biology, Cell Biology and Reproductive Medicine. According to data from OpenAlex, Kasturi Datta has authored 107 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 54 papers in Molecular Biology, 52 papers in Cell Biology and 12 papers in Reproductive Medicine. Recurrent topics in Kasturi Datta’s work include Proteoglycans and glycosaminoglycans research (48 papers), Glycosylation and Glycoproteins Research (23 papers) and Fibroblast Growth Factor Research (18 papers). Kasturi Datta is often cited by papers focused on Proteoglycans and glycosaminoglycans research (48 papers), Glycosylation and Glycoproteins Research (23 papers) and Fibroblast Growth Factor Research (18 papers). Kasturi Datta collaborates with scholars based in India, United States and Pakistan. Kasturi Datta's co-authors include Tushar B. Deb, Ilora Ghosh, T. S. S. Dikshith, Rakesh K. Tyagi, Anindya Roy Chowdhury, Sanjay Gupta, Shyamal K. Goswami, Sripriya Ranganathan, R. B. Raizada and Ramesh B. Batchu and has published in prestigious journals such as Journal of Biological Chemistry, PLoS ONE and Biomaterials.
